Output 81a99d9c057ce3a4ea5dce05545a1a8fed68f15ef18fda1b4dba4720a727db55:4

value
514784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da99fc94bb42ced667ff67d8ca82cc7ee0d65de4 OP_EQUAL
address
3McshYQvhZnvSAPZEnKhD9UKpnPWHVqSkK
transaction
81a99d9c057ce3a4ea5dce05545a1a8fed68f15ef18fda1b4dba4720a727db55
spent
true